Rock the Rhythm Beat the Odds – Update

Students from all over the Santa Clarita Valley gathered at the College of the Canyons on Friday,May 18,2012 along with famous drummers and people from around the community in an attempt to break the record for the world’s largest drum circle.  Everyone in attendance had a drum in hand and beat their drums in rhythm for 5 minutes straight lead by Mickey Hart,best known for his former gig as drummer for the Grateful Dead.  The final determination of whether or not the record was beat will take a few weeks as videos and photos are analyzed to come up with a final count.

I was in attendance initially to take pictures of my boys but,quickly grabbed a drum myself to participate in the event.  Whether or not the record was broken,everyone had a great time and it showed that music and rhythm are such essential elements in our kids lives and it’s a down right shame that it is one of the fist things cut from our schools.
